Output 8bfc0270027094e4e2134319af0e4668fbd8f03435f2a577f3bbdc5d075b79aa:1

value
47666290
script pubkey
OP_0 OP_PUSHBYTES_20 34dd59e09844865770437d1935cd634319c3c47a
address
bc1qxnw4ncycgjr9wuzr05vntntrgvvu83r6r7pwp7
transaction
8bfc0270027094e4e2134319af0e4668fbd8f03435f2a577f3bbdc5d075b79aa
confirmations
292160
spent
true